Alert: Pagination anomaly on the Fernwick public REST API. Triggered when a client walks more than 500 pages in under a minute, which may indicate enumeration or scraping of the catalog endpoints. Cursor tokens are opaque and signed, so tampering attempts also fire this alert. Review the offending token pattern before blocking. Triage steps are documented on the internal page below.

wiki page, kahog-hahig: https://vault.zemvargrid.internal/display/deploy/repo/settings/merge_requests/job/settings/6f3b933774dbc5320a4daa18

Welcome to the Glyphsniff team! Our service guesses the encoding of every text file users upload to Quillbox before anything touches the parser. Heads up for your review: detection runs in a sandboxed worker, and misdetected files get quarantined rather than retried. The worker authenticates to the quarantine store with a shared credential loaded from its env file. The exact line it expects is shown below.

vault entry, tahof-kagaf: RELAY_SECRET29=204336efb478d76ba1bde1bd23fbf

**Q: Why did my request get a 429 from the Tollgate gateway?**

Tollgate enforces per-service token buckets: 200 requests/minute default, bursts up to 50. Limits are keyed on the calling service identity, not IP. If you're reviewing code that retries on 429, check it honors the Retry-After header and backs off exponentially — hammering the gateway triggers a temporary ban. Custom limits require a quota entry in the gateway config repo, approved by the platform team. For quota increases or disputes, email the gateway owners at the address below.

escalation mailbox, fahaf-bajep: druael@lumiccorp.internal

### 2.8.1 — Key rotation

Heads up: while chasing the slow autocomplete index in Quibbet (it was rebuilding on every deploy — fixed, rebuilds are incremental now), we also rotated the release signing key. Old key is dead as of this version; don't verify old tags against it. New deployments should use the key below.

deploy key for bajog-fawef: bky4_Q6ZY